Output 16cab47c64d12af45d154ca435cb8c93d1886a1954746da4350715d23b7e8bf1:1391

value
2500
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95ef280498f6ce0a120f5f9461cfe28e6a82c3a809ff4928e5cc07f8219df8a1
address
bc1pjhhjspyc7m8q5ys0t72xrnlz3e4g9sagp8l5j289esrlsgvalzssz2j7er
transaction
16cab47c64d12af45d154ca435cb8c93d1886a1954746da4350715d23b7e8bf1
confirmations
65926
spent
true